Title: Joseph Stone trial collection, 1941-1948 (bulk 1946-1948)

Extent: 46 microfiches (8.5 linear inches)

Provenance: Joseph Stone collected the materials during his service with the U. S. Chief of Counsel's Office during the war crime trials in , .

Restrictions on access: No restrictions on access.

Restrictions on use: Fair use only.

Organization and arrangement: Arrangement is chronological.

Language: English

Preferred citation: Standard citation for United States Holocaust Memorial Museum Collections Division, Archives Branch.

Scope and Content: Contains, but is not limited to, trial transcripts, copies of evidence documents, and trial summaries, relating to the war crime trials held in Nuremberg, Germany, from 1946 to 1948. Several of the documents relate to Joseph Stone's involvement in the "German Industrialists Case" and matters relating to the use of prisoners of war and slave labor.
